   **Is your feature request related to a problem or challenge? Please describe 
what you are trying to do.**
   
   There is no single place in the documentation that describes how Ballista is 
benchmarked at scale, or that records what the current numbers actually are.
   
   `benchmarks/README.md` covers generating TPC-H data and running the 
benchmark locally at small scale factors, but the questions that come up in 
performance work are not answered anywhere:
   
   - What cluster shape are the published numbers from, and why that shape?
   - How do I reproduce a number without the ad-hoc tooling it was produced 
with?
   - How were Spark and Comet configured for a cross-engine comparison, and why 
is that comparison meaningful?
   - Which known issues should I be aware of before interpreting a slow result?
   
   Without this, benchmark numbers circulate in issues and PR descriptions with 
their conditions attached informally, and it is hard to tell whether two 
numbers are comparable. In particular, results under the static planner and the 
adaptive (AQE) planner are easy to mix up, even though they are produced by 
different planners with materially different join behaviour.
   
   **Describe the solution you'd like**
   
   A `Benchmarking` page in the Contributors Guide that covers:
   
   - What is measured and why (work balance across executor tasks), and why AQE 
on and AQE off are always reported together.
   - The reference cluster shape, and the reasoning behind the parts that 
matter (executor placement, node-local data, memory-pool headroom).
   - Self-contained commands for running TPC-H against Ballista, vanilla Spark, 
and Comet, so results are reproducible without repo-specific tooling.
   - Why Comet is a useful comparison for Ballista, with the caveats that stop 
it from being an operator-level A/B.
   - A single current result set, pinned to the exact commit it came from.
   - The known issues worth knowing about when reading a benchmark result.
   
   **Describe alternatives you've considered**
   
   Extending `benchmarks/README.md` instead. That file is oriented around 
running the benchmark crate locally; the multi-node setup, the cross-engine 
comparison rationale, and the recorded results are a different audience and 
would crowd it.
   
   **Additional context**
   
   Results are currently produced on a small homelab cluster; the intent is to 
move to AWS with data in S3 once the numbers there are good. The page should 
say so, so readers do not read the numbers as absolute cloud throughput.
